Moving to BC: How to Transfer Out-of-Province Luxury Car Warranties to a Vancouver BMW Dealer
If you move to British Columbia with a Canadian-market BMW that remains within its applicable BMW Canada warranty period, you do not receive or need to start a new factory warranty in BC. The vehicle remains subject to its existing BMW Canada warranty terms, including the original coverage start date, kilometre limit, conditions and exclusions. […]

Why Does My BMW Need a Wheel Alignment After Spring Pothole Season?
A significant pothole strike can disturb wheel alignment or damage a tire, rim, steering part or suspension component. Your BMW may not need an adjustment after every minor road impact, but it should receive a BMW alignment check after a hard strike or when the steering wheel becomes off-centre, the vehicle pulls, the tires wear […]
When to Switch to Winter Tires in Vancouver: BC Highway Regulations for BMW Drivers
Vancouver BMW drivers should consider changing to cold-weather tires when temperatures reach approximately 7°C and before travelling on a highway where posted winter-tire requirements are in effect. BMW Canada states that summer and standard all-season tire compounds stiffen in colder temperatures, while BMW Approved Cold Weather Wheel Kits use tires made to remain flexible below […]

BMW Scheduled Maintenance in Vancouver: What New Owners Need to Know
BMW scheduled maintenance is the planned service your vehicle needs to keep its engine, brakes, fluids, filters, tires, electronics, and safety systems working as intended. In Canada, modern BMW service is guided by the vehicle’s onboard maintenance system, often referred to as Condition Based Service, rather than one fixed mileage chart for every model. For […]
